전용 서버: 엔터프라이즈 애플리케이션 배포를 위한 최고의 선택인 이유

2분 읽기
2026-03-09
2026-03-12
2,057
아래 링크를 통해 쇼핑하면 추가 비용 없이 수수료를 받을 수 있습니다.

클라우드 컴퓨팅과 가상화 기술이 대세인 오늘날에도 “어떤 서버 솔루션이 가장 최적인가”에 대한 논의는 결코 멈추지 않고 있습니다. 클라우드 서버는 그 유연성과 편리성으로 인해 많은 사랑을 받고 있지만, 독립 서버(물리 서버 또는 베어 메탈 서버라고도 함)는 여전히 기업의 핵심 업무에서 중요한 역할을 하고 있습니다. 독립 서버는 구식 기술이 아니라, 특정 시나리오에서 대체할 수 없는 가치를 제공하며, 기업이 최고의 성능, 보안, 그리고 제어를 추구하는 데 있어 견고한 기반이 되고 있습니다. 이 글에서는 독립 서버의 핵심 장점과 적용 시나리오를 자세히 살펴보고, 현대 기술 아키텍처에서의 그 지속적인 위상을 분석하겠습니다.

전용 서버란 무엇인가요?

독립 서버란 단일 사용자 또는 조직이 독점적으로 사용하는 물리적 컴퓨터를 의미합니다. 이 서버는 CPU, 메모리, 하드디스크, 네트워크 인터페이스 카드 등과 같은 전용 하드웨어 리소스를 보유하고 있으며, 다른 사용자와는 공유되지 않습니다. 사용자는 서버의 운영체제, 소프트웨어 스택, 모든 설정을 완전히 제어할 수 있으며, 루트 수준 또는 관리자 수준의 접근 권한을 가집니다.

독립 서버와 클라우드 서버 및 가상 사설 서버(VPS)의 가장 큰 차이점은 리소스의 격리성에 있습니다. VPS나 클라우드 인스턴스는 대형 물리 서버 내에서 가상화 기술을 통해 생성된 여러 가상 환경으로, 논리적으로는 격리되어 있지만 하드웨어 리소스(예: CPU 캐시, I/O 채널)는 공유되므로 “이웃 효과(neighboring effect)”의 영향을 받을 수 있습니다. 반면에 독립 서버는 이러한 리소스 공유로 인한 불확실성과 잠재적인 성능 저하를 완전히 없앱니다.

추천 읽기 독립 서버(Independent Server)란 다른 시스템이나 서비스에 의존하지 않고 독립적으로 운영되는 서버를 말합니다. 즉, 자체 하드웨어와 소프트웨어를 갖추고 있으며, 원하는 대로 설정과 관리를 할 수 있는 서버입니다. 독립 서버는 웹사이트, 데이터베이스, 애플리케이션

배포 모델 측면에서 보면, 독립 서버는 기업이 자체적으로 구축한 데이터 센터에 배치될 수도 있으며, 전문 IDC(인터넷 데이터 센터) 서비스 제공업체를 통해 호스팅 서비스나 임대 서비스를 이용할 수도 있습니다. 후자가 현재 기업들이 주로 사용하는 방식으로, 독점적인 하드웨어의 이점을 누리면서도 데이터 센터의 인프라(예: 이중화된 전력 공급, 고속 인터넷 접속, 물리적 보안 시설)를 활용할 수 있습니다.

Bluehost 전용 서버
Bluehost 전용 서버
99.991%의 TP4T 온라인 비율과 최고 관리 권한을 보장합니다. 새 세대 인텔 제온 CPU와 고속 NVMe 하드 드라이브를 사용합니다.
최대 할인액은 26%입니다.
Bluehost 전용 서버에 액세스 →
울타호스트 전용 서버
울타호스트 전용 서버
99.991%의 운용 시간 보장, 무료 DDoS 방지, 24시간 전문 지원, 30일 환불 보장

전용 서버의 핵심 이점

독립 서버의 지속적인 경쟁력은 가상화 솔루션으로는 완전히 복제할 수 없는 일련의 핵심 장점들에서 비롯됩니다.

비교할 수 없는 성능과 안정성

독점적으로 모든 하드웨어 리소스를 사용하기 때문에, 독립 서버의 성능은 확실하고 예측 가능합니다. 이는 계산 집약적인 애플리케이션(대규모 데이터베이스, 과학 계산, 고빈도 거래 시스템 등)에 매우 중요합니다. 독점적인 CPU와 메모리 덕분에 계산 리소스가 다른 작업에 의해 방해받지 않으며, 독점적인 디스크 I/O는 데이터 읽기/쓰기 속도의 일관된 고속성과 낮은 지연 시간을 보장합니다. 이러한 안정성은 가상화 환경에서는 100% 보장하기 어렵으며, 특히 고부하 상황에서 독립 서버의 성능이 더욱 신뢰할 수 있습니다.

최고 수준의 보안성과 규정 준수 제어

보안은 기업, 특히 금융, 의료, 정부와 같은 산업에서 가장 중요한 관심사입니다. 독립적인 서버는 최고 수준의 격리성을 제공합니다. 사용자의 데이터와 애플리케이션은 완전히 독립적인 물리적 장치에서 실행되므로, 가상화 계층의 취약점이나 동일한 호스트 상의 다른 가상 머신이 공격을 받아 발생할 수 있는 측면 채널 공격의 위험을 근본적으로 방지합니다. 또한, 기업은 필요한 모든 보안 소프트웨어, 방화벽 정책, 감사 도구를 자율적으로 배포하여 자체적인 요구사항이나 업계 표준(GDPR, HIPAA, PCI-DSS 등)의 엄격한 규정을 완벽하게 준수할 수 있습니다.

완전한 자율적 제어와 맞춤화의 자유

사용자는 서버에 대한 최고 수준의 관리 권한을 가지고 있습니다. 이는 어떤 운영 체제든지 자유롭게 선택하고 설치할 수 있음을 의미합니다(특정 Linux 배포판이나 구버전의 Windows Server 포함). 또한, 커널을 심층적으로 최적화하거나 특수한 하드웨어 드라이버를 설치하고, 독특한 소프트웨어 환경을 구성할 수도 있습니다. 이러한 자유도는 구형 시스템을 운영하거나 특정 산업 분야의 소프트웨어를 사용하거나, 성능을 깊이 있게 튜닝해야 하는 팀에게 필수적입니다. 하드웨어 측면에서도 고도로 맞춤화가 가능하며, 특정 GPU 카드, FPGA 가속 카드, 대용량 하드디스크 또는 특수 인터페이스 카드를 설치하여 특정 비즈니스 요구사항을 충족시킬 수 있습니다.

추천 읽기 전용 서버란 무엇인가요? 장점, 선택 가이드 및 적용 시나리오에 대한 종합적인 분석

예측 가능한 비용 및 총소유비용(TCO)의 이점

장기적으로 안정적으로 운영되며 리소스 요구량이 예측 가능한 중대형 애플리케이션의 경우, 독립적인 서버가 총 소유 비용(TCO: Total Cost of Ownership) 측면에서 더 유리합니다. 독립적인 서버는 일반적으로 월별 또는 연간 정액제 방식으로 요금이 청구되는데, 이는 클라우드 서비스가 초당 요금을 부과하면서 트래픽 급증으로 인해 높은 비용이 발생할 수 있는 경우와는 다릅니다. 일단 배포되면 장기적인 운영 비용이 명확하고 통제 가능합니다. 지속적으로 높은 부하를 처리해야 하는 애플리케이션의 경우, 독립적인 서버를 장기간 임대하는 비용이 클라우드에서 동일한 성능의 인스턴스를 유지하는 데 드는 비용보다 훨씬 저렴할 수 있습니다.

(Typical Use Case Analysis)

독립적인 서버의 특성 때문에, 다음과 같은 시나리오에서는 거의 유일한 선택지이거나 최적의 선택지가 됩니다.

추천 읽기 전용 서버를 선택하는 방법: 구성, 장점 및 적용 가능한 시나리오에 대한 종합적인 분석

호스트 아르마다 독립 서버
99.91%의 정상 운영 시간, 7일간의 환불 보장, 신규 사용자를 위한 50% 할인, 완전한 ROOT 접근, 무료 WAF 및 악성 소프트웨어 방지

대형 데이터베이스와 데이터 웨어하우스

Oracle RAC, SAP HANA, Microsoft SQL Server와 같은 대형 인스턴스들은 물론 Hadoop/Spark와 같은 빅데이터 플랫폼들도 I/O 성능, 메모리 대역폭, 네트워크 지연 시간에 매우 높은 요구사항을 가지고 있습니다. 독립적인 서버는 지속적이고 안정적인 고성능을 제공하여 리소스 공유로 인한 쿼리 성능의 변동을 방지하고, 데이터 처리 및 거래의 효율적인 완료를 보장합니다.

고성능 컴퓨팅 및 렌더링 팜(High-Performance Computing and Rendering Farm)

과학 연구 시뮬레이션, 금융 모델링, 영화 및 비디오 특수 효과 렌더링과 같은 분야에서는 많은 CPU와 GPU 컴퓨팅 리소스가 필요합니다. 고성능의 독립적인 서버들로 구성된 클러스터는 강력한 병렬 컴퓨팅 능력을 제공합니다. 독점적으로 사용되는 하드웨어 덕분에 컴퓨팅 작업이 프로세서의 처리 주기를 최대한 활용하여 작업 완료 속도를 높일 수 있습니다.

게임 서버와 고트래픽 웹사이트

대형 멀티플레이어 온라인 게임(MMO) 서버나 일일 평균 방문자 수가 많은 포털 사이트, 전자상거래 플랫폼은 대량의 동시 접속과 실시간 데이터 교환을 처리해야 합니다. 독립적인 서버는 강력한 처리 능력과 안정적인 네트워크 I/O를 바탕으로 높은 동시 접속 부하를 견딜 수 있으며, 플레이어나 사용자에게 원활하고 지연이 적은 경험을 제공합니다. 게임 운영팀은 또한 반칙 방지 메커니즘의 배포와 성능 최적화를 위해 서버 환경에 대한 완전한 제어권을 가지고 있어야 합니다.

핵심 비즈니스 애플리케이션과 핵심 시스템(Kritical Business Applications and Core Systems)

기업의 ERP(예: SAP), CRM 시스템, 핵심 거래 플랫폼 등은 비즈니스의 생명선과 같습니다. 이러한 시스템들은 매우 높은 가용성, 보안성, 그리고 데이터 일관성을 요구합니다. 독립적인 서버에 배포함으로써 하드웨어 수준의 중복 구성(RAID, 이중 전원 공급 등)을 활용하고 백업 및 재해 복구 솔루션과 긴밀하게 통합하여 견고하고 신뢰할 수 있는 인프라를 구축할 수 있으며, 이를 통해 비즈니스 연속성을 최대한 보장할 수 있습니다.

독립 서버와 클라우드 컴퓨팅의 협력적 진화

독립적인 서버와 클라우드 컴퓨팅이 단순한 대립 관계에 있다고 생각하는 것은 오해입니다. 실제로 현대의 IT 아키텍처에서는 두 가지가 점점 더 깊이 통합되고 상호 협력하고 있습니다.

공개 클라우드 제공업체들(AWS, Azure, GCP 등)은 이미 “베어 메탈(Bare Metal) as a Service” 제품을 출시한 지 오래되었습니다. 예를 들어, AWS의 EC2 Bare Metal Instances를 사용하면 몇 분 만에 물리 서버를 확보할 수 있으며, 이 서버를 VPC, S3, RDS와 같은 다른 클라우드 서비스들과 원활하게 통합할 수 있습니다. 이러한 모델은 독립적인 서버가 제공하는 성능 격리의 이점과 클라우드 컴퓨팅의 민첩성 및 유연한 서비스 기능을 결합한 것입니다.

인터서버 독립 서버
제온 E3-1240v6 1개의 CPU, 4개의 코어, 3.7GHz, 64GB RAM, 4TB SSD 스토리지, 1Gbps 브로드밴드, 무제한 데이터 용량

하이브리드 클라우드 아키텍처는 많은 기업들이 선택하는 방식입니다. 이 아키텍처에서는 기업의 핵심 데이터베이스와 중요한 애플리케이션이 자체 데이터센터나 임대한 독립적인 서버에 배포되어 절대적인 제어와 보안을 보장합니다. 반면, 프론트엔드 웹 애플리케이션, 개발 및 테스트 환경, 그리고 확장성이 필요한 비즈니스 시스템들은 퍼블릭 클라우드에 배포됩니다. 독립적인 서버는 이러한 환경에서 안정적이고 신뢰할 수 있는 “기반” 역할을 합니다.

전용 프라이빗 클라우드 역시 독립적인 서버 클러스터를 기반으로 구축되는 경우가 많습니다. 기업 내부 또는 외부의 데이터 센터에 물리적 서버로 구성된 리소스 풀을 배치한 후, 그 위에 오픈스택(OpenStack), 버추얼박스 v스피어(VMware vSphere)와 같은 클라우드 관리 플랫폼을 설치함으로써 기업은 클라우드의 특성(예: 셀프서비스, 리소스 풀링)을 갖추면서도 완전히 자체적으로 제어할 수 있는 전용 환경을 확보할 수 있습니다.

요약

독립 서버는 그 뛰어난 성능, 비할 데 없는 보안 격리성, 완전한 자율적 제어권, 그리고 예측 가능한 비용 구조 덕분에 기업용 애플리케이션 배포 분야에서 여전히 굳건한 위치를 차지하고 있습니다. 이는 클라우드 시대의 구시대적인 기술이 아니라, 고성능 컴퓨팅, 대규모 데이터베이스, 핵심 비즈니스 시스템, 그리고 엄격한 규정 준수가 필요한 시나리오에 적합한 “전문 도구”입니다. 베어 메탈(Bare Metal) 서비스와 같은 새로운 형태의 기술들이 등장함에 따라 독립 서버는 클라우드 컴퓨팅 생태계와 깊이 통합되어 기업에 더욱 다양하고 계층적인 인프라 as code(Infrastructure as Code) 옵션을 제공하고 있습니다. 기술 의사결정자에게 있어 중요한 것은 애플리케이션의 구체적인 요구사항에 따라 유연성, 성능, 보안, 비용 사이에서 현명한 선택을 하는 것이며, 독립 서버는 까다로운 요구사항을 충족시키기 위한 최적의 솔루션임에 틀림없습니다.

자주 묻는 질문

독립 서버와 클라우드 서버 중 어느 것이 더 안전할까요?

아키텍처의 격리성 측면에서 볼 때, 독립적인 서버는 일반적으로 더 안전합니다. 물리적인 수준에서의 격리를 제공하기 때문에 사용자의 데이터와 애플리케이션이 전용 하드웨어에서 실행되어 다른 사용자의 활동의 영향을 전혀 받지 않으며, 이는 가상화 환경에서 발생할 수 있는 “탈출” 위험을 근본적으로 방지해 줍니다. 반면에 클라우드 서버의 보안은 서비스 제공업체가 가상화 계층에서 취한 보안 강화 조치와 사용자가 인스턴스 내에서 설정한 보안 설정에 더 많이 의존합니다. 금융이나 정부 데이터와 같이 엄격한 규정 준수가 요구되는 시나리오에서는 독립적인 서버가 제공하는 보안 제어의 세부 수준이 더 뛰어납니다.

독립적인 서버의 유지보수가 복잡한가요?

이는 귀하가 선택한 모드에 따라 달라집니다. 만약 완전히 자율적으로 관리하는 서버(호스팅이든 임대든)를 선택한다면, 하드웨어 모니터링, 시스템 업데이트, 보안 패치 적용, 장애 진단 등을 담당할 전문적인 운영 및 유지보수 팀이 필요합니다. 하지만 최근에는 많은 IDC(인터넷 데이터 센터) 서비스 제공업체들이 “풀 관리 서비스”를 제공하고 있어, 서비스 제공업체의 기술 팀이 대부분의 운영 및 유지보수 작업을 처리해 주므로 귀하는 애플리케이션 자체에만 집중하면 됩니다. 클라우드 서비스 제공업체의 베어 메탈(Bare Metal) 인스턴스 역시 자동화된 운영 및 모니터링 기능이 내장되어 있어 관리의 복잡성을 줄여줍니다.

어떤 상황에서 클라우드 서버에서 독립적인 서버로 마이그레이션해야 할까요?

클라우드 서버에서 지속적인 성능 문제(특히 I/O와 CPU 지연)가 발생하고 인스턴스 규모를 업그레이드하는 비용이 너무 높을 때, 또는 비즈니스가 엄격한 규정을 준수해야 하고 기반 환경에 대한 완전한 제어권을 가질 필요가 있을 때, 특정 하드웨어(예: 암호화 카드, 특정 GPU)를 설치하거나 클라우드 플랫폼에서 지원되지 않는 오래된 운영 체제를 사용할 때, 또는 애플리케이션 워크로드가 장기적으로 안정적이고 예측 가능하며 비용 분석에 따라 독립 서버가 장기적으로 더 저렴할 경우에는 독립 서버로의 마이그레이션을 고려할 것이 합당합니다.

독립적인 서버에서도 빠른 자동 확장(엘라스틱 스케일링)을 구현할 수 있을까요?

전통적인 의미의 독립 서버는 물리적으로 배치하고 운영을 시작하는 데 시간이 걸리므로, 클라우드 서버처럼 분 단위로 유연하게 확장하거나 축소할 수 없습니다. 이는 그 상대적으로 불편한 점입니다. 하지만 사전에 계획을 세우고 클러스터링 기술을 활용하여(예: 로드 밸런서 뒤에 여러 대의 독립 서버를 배치하는 방식) 비즈니스 측면에서 일정 수준의 확장성을 확보할 수 있습니다. 또한, 최신의 베어 메탈 as a service(BMaaS) 제품들은 수 시간 이내에 심지어 더 빠르게 물리 서버를 제공하고 자동화된 구성을 수행할 수 있으므로, 확장성 측면에서 과거에 비해 크게 향상되었습니다. 그러나 초 단위로 동적으로 확장하거나 축소해야 하는 시나리오에서는 클라우드 서버가 여전히 더 적합한 선택입니다.